Dr Martin Carroll (James Martin Carroll) is a Clinical Psychologist (HCPC-registered, BPS-chartered), a Registered EMDR Consultant (EMDR UK) and a BABCP-registered CBT therapist, working across Surrey and Berkshire. He received his PhD in Clinical Psychology from the University of British Columbia and has worked in the NHS and privately since 1999 across community mental health teams, GP surgeries, inpatient services and specialist eating disorder and obesity services; he has taught on the University of Surrey doctoral course and was Course Director for the High Intensity CBT programme at the University of Reading. Martin offers CBT, EMDR, mindfulness and ACT for adults and adolescents (15+), tailoring treatment to each individual. Self-funding fee is £140 per 50-minute session, and he works with major insurers (registered as James Martin Carroll with AXA).
